Some employers cover real estate commissions or guaranteed-buyout programs for relocating employees. Selling to us saves the commission cost, which sometimes triggers different employer reimbursement. Check your relocation policy — selling for a slightly lower price quickly may net more than waiting for a higher traditional sale price minus commissions and double mortgage carrying costs.

Tax implications of relocation in Nevada can be complex when employer reimbursements interact with capital gains exclusions. Fernley sellers approaching the 2-of-5-year primary-residence exclusion threshold may want to time the sale carefully. Lyon County CPAs handle these calculations; BuyHousesInCash closes on whatever date the seller specifies.

Long-distance home management for the relocating homeowner adds invisible costs — checking on the property, lawn care, frozen-pipe risk, vacancy insurance loading.
